Part Time North Miami, FL, US Borinquen Medical Center in Miami, Florida is seeking a compassionate and well-equipped Geriatric Physician for a full-time clinical position with the opportunity to be on faculty for the family medicine residency program. The applicant must be passionate about serving patients in the setting of an urban FQHC. The center offers multi-specialty care with an emphasis on continuity of care and preventative health care for all ages. The residency is an outpatient focused program with 12 residents (4-4-4) with a mission of training residents to serve their community and address social determinants of health. The physician will play an active role in the development of the residency and its residents. The physician will have the opportunity to train residents in women's health and outpatient pediatrics as well. Tasks and Responsibilities Examines patients, obtain medical histories, and order, perform, and interpret diagnostic tests. Counsels patients on diet, hygiene, and preventive health care. Supervises the primary care service clinic as delegated by the Chief Medical Officer. Makes referrals to specialists for further testing, diagnosis or treatment. Participates in the training and in service programs as the Medical Director indicates. Obtains and maintains active hospital practice. Will participate in a 24 hour coverage program including after-hours phone calls and hospital coverage, evenly distributed among all physicians. Meets or exceeds the minimum guideline of 4,200 medical encounters per year as mandated by HHS. Participates in committees of the medical staff and regular clinical audits as indicated for quality assurance and peer review. Maintains patient confidentiality at all times. Relates to the community and other local professionals as a representative of our health centers. Performs and reports the quality Improvement audits to the Medical Director. Maintains contact with applicable agencies/organizations for guidance in the solution of compliance problems. Create and modify documents for activities, and prepares reports as required. Read, interpret and apply laws, rules, regulations, policies and/or procedures. Weigh the relative costs and benefits of a potential action. Develop and/or implement new policies/procedures/standards and/or rules/regulations Ensure compliance with contract terms, policies and procedures, etc. Maintain accurate documentation of all services rendered in patient chart. Maintain organized, clean, efficient and confidential work area. Maintain records, prepare reports, and conduct correspondence related to the work. Relates to the community and other local professionals as a representative of our health centers. Support staff in assigned project based work. Performs other reasonable and proper duties as assigned by Executive Director. Clerical Tasks/Omindoc Medical Manager Review labs Other duties as assigned by immediate supervisor as required.
REQUIREMENTS
Possession of a Medical Degree (M.D. or D.O.) Licensed in the State of Florida. Geriatric Medicine Specialist/Family Medicine with Certification by the American Board of Family Medicine (ABFM) or by American Osteopathic Board of Family Medicine (AOBFM) Must be Board Eligible or Certified in a primary care specialty. Experience with Geriatric Patients. Must qualify for active staff privileges at local hospital. Experience in primary care, public health, or community health preferred. Strong interpersonal skills.
